Homes at holiday park approved
Detailed plans for new homes on the site of a former Bracklesham holiday park have been given the thumbs up.
South Downs Holiday Village in Bracklesham Lane closed back in 2016 and since then has been used as accommodation for seasonal agricultural workers. Developers snapped up the site and an outline planning application of up to 85 homes was approved by Chichester District Council back in 2018.
Now a reserved matters application for 80 homes, which sets out the detailed layout and design of the development, has been given the green light by Chichester planning officers.
Miller Homes is proposing 30 per cent affordable housing. This would be 24 units in total, of which 17 would be for affordable rent and seven for shared ownership. Building heights would range from one to 2.5 storeys. The developer’s application said the development ‘responds to the site’s unique opportunities and constraints’.
